The Macallan Triple Cask Matured 12 Years Old forms part of our Triple Cask Matured range; a series of single malt whiskies crafted in a triple cask combination of European and American sherry seasoned oak casks and American ex-bourbon oak casks. This complex combination of oak casks delivers an extraordinarily smooth and delicate character, full of citrus fruits, vanilla and fresh oak. The Macallan Triple Cask Matured 12 years old is created from a trinity of spirits, matured individually in European sherry seasoned oak casks, American sherry seasoned oak casks and American ex-bourbon oak casks. Once filled, the maturing spirit remains undisturbed in the same casks for 12 years - after which this complex combination of casks is exquisitely and expertly married together to create this vibrant single malt. Triple Cask Matured 12 Years Old was previously known as Fine Oak 12 Years Old and offers the same extraordinarily smooth, delicate yet complex character with a new name, new bottle and bold new packaging. Ballechin 10 Anos

54,24 
This is the core expression of 10 year old Ballechin single malt Scotch whisky, which is heavily peated whisky from Edradour. It has been named for the silent Ballechin distillery near the Edradour distillery. Releases under the Ballechin name from Edradour were previously presented as part of The Discovery Series, many of which were matured in different types of casks, including Sherry, bourbon and a selection of wine casks. This 10 year old expression, however, comes from a combination of ex-Oloroso Sherry and ex-bourbon casks.

Monkey Shoulder Smokey Monkey

38,12 
Smokey Monkey is a marriage of Scotland's finest malt whiskeys and brings notes of peat and barley sugar for a sweet, smoky flavor. This blended malt whiskey was created specifically for use in bars. Highland peat, rather than Islay peat, was used in the creation of this whiskey, which was made in consultation with a team of bartenders. The whiskey was aged in first-fill bourbon barrels.

The Botanist Islay Dry

54,00 
The Botanist é um gin realmente incomum. É feito em pequenos lotes de botânicos da ilha de Islay e produzido por uma das destilarias mais famosas, especialmente na produção de Malt Whisky, a Bruichladdich. É o único gin feito na ilha e é caracterizado pelos aroma diferente, obtido através dos 22 botânicos escolhidos localmente e apanhados à mão. São estes botânicos que inspiram seu nome. Os Botânicos são lentamente destilados num alambique - com o simpático nome de "Ugly Betty" - um dos últimos alambiques que ainda existem que permitem três secções diferentes de destilação. A destilação leva cerca de 17 horas, quatro vezes mais do que a média de destilação de um whisky. O gin é destilado após a maceração noturna dos nove botânicos base - que inclui sementes, baga de zimbro, várias cascas de frutos e raízes, e depois "purificados" com a utilização da água da nascente de Islay. Este vapor obtido desta infusão a partir da destilação do álcool, passa através da cesta contendo os 22 botânicos. É esta destilação que dá o gin Botanist o seu sabor característico, permitindo que os mais delicados aromas se incorporem no gin. O sabor do Gin Botanist é influenciada exclusivamente pelos botânicos usados - sem essências, óleos e ou aromas são adicionados. Geralmente o gin tónico The Botanist é feito com uma folha de menta e uma casca de limão.
